## Fix audio drift in Hallwright guide app

Fixes stuttering playback reported by visitors at the Verrow Gallery exhibit. Root cause: buffer underruns on older devices when switching tracks near beacons. Support team: tell users to update; no settings changes needed on their end. This PR enlarges the prefetch buffer and adds a beacon debounce. The tuned values are listed here.

tuning table, fajop-hafog:
WEIGHTS = {
    "soriel": 277,
    "belael": 101,
}

Heads up: if the Lintrock baseline file in the Quarrow repo drifts from main, CI fails with a "stale baseline" error even when the code is fine. Quick fix is to regenerate the baseline on a clean checkout and re-push. If a customer build is blocked, confirm the failing run matches the token below before escalating.

build token for yadug-yagag: htk21_c863c33eb8b82c0c9c152

### Alert: Spokeshift Rebalancer Stalled

Fires when the Spokeshift rebalancing planner has not produced a new truck assignment plan in 45 minutes during operating hours. Usually caused by stale dock telemetry or a stuck optimizer worker. Restarting the planner service clears most cases. If the alert persists after restart, escalate to the fleet-ops team by email.

escalation mailbox, kaweg-kahif: druwyn.sordor@nelvroworks.corp

## Receipt Mailer

The Tindergrove donation-receipt mailer fires on each settled gift. Plugins hook the `receipt.render` stage only; do not touch dispatch. Failed sends retry three times, then park in the dead-letter queue. Test against the sandbox org, never production donors. Rate limits apply per plugin. Your plugin must read, not override, the mailer's runtime settings, which are listed below.

settings of fahag-haduf:
[ulaox]
port = 8443
region = south-2
host = ulaox.lumiccorp.internal
timeout_ms = 500
retries = 8

Subject: DR drill tonight — ScanBridge barcode integration

Heads up for whoever's on call: tonight at 23:00 we run the disaster-recovery drill for ScanBridge, our barcode scanner integration. We'll simulate loss of the primary ingest node at the Torvale site and restore the decoder config from cold backup.

Expect scanner traffic to pause for roughly ten minutes. No action needed unless restore stalls past 23:30.

The restore tool will ask for the recovery passphrase, which is:

vault phrase of hawip-yageg = beldor-sorix-casdor-zordor-casix-aldiel-brieth-druox-casix